diff options
author | Arnd Bergmann <arnd@arndb.de> | 2024-09-12 12:24:44 +0000 |
---|---|---|
committer | Arnd Bergmann <arnd@arndb.de> | 2024-09-12 14:32:24 +0000 |
commit | a8c39443a38bf21465ccf395e9ebc8e0a52d63ff (patch) | |
tree | 52b4a64a4be558106b61a2721dab1419990dde05 | |
parent | c7f06284a6427475e3df742215535ec3f6cd9662 (diff) | |
parent | 706ae6446494b4523d33b0d96ea1fd9d50ca9be6 (diff) |
Merge branch 'ep93xx/clk-dependency' into ep93xx/dt-conversion
This is a dependency for clk driver
Signed-off-by: Arnd Bergmann <arnd@arndb.de>
-rw-r--r-- | include/linux/clk-provider.h | 14 |
1 files changed, 14 insertions, 0 deletions
diff --git a/include/linux/clk-provider.h b/include/linux/clk-provider.h index 4a537260f655..7e43caabb54b 100644 --- a/include/linux/clk-provider.h +++ b/include/linux/clk-provider.h @@ -394,6 +394,20 @@ struct clk *clk_register_fixed_rate(struct device *dev, const char *name, __clk_hw_register_fixed_rate((dev), NULL, (name), (parent_name), NULL, \ NULL, (flags), (fixed_rate), 0, 0, true) /** + * devm_clk_hw_register_fixed_rate_parent_data - register fixed-rate clock with + * the clock framework + * @dev: device that is registering this clock + * @name: name of this clock + * @parent_data: parent clk data + * @flags: framework-specific flags + * @fixed_rate: non-adjustable clock rate + */ +#define devm_clk_hw_register_fixed_rate_parent_data(dev, name, parent_data, flags, \ + fixed_rate) \ + __clk_hw_register_fixed_rate((dev), NULL, (name), NULL, NULL, \ + (parent_data), (flags), (fixed_rate), 0, \ + 0, true) +/** * clk_hw_register_fixed_rate_parent_hw - register fixed-rate clock with * the clock framework * @dev: device that is registering this clock |